Почему на эмуляторе не корректно работает код?

На эмуляторе код может не работать корректно по нескольким причинам. Вот некоторые из наиболее часто встречающихся проблем и способы их решения:

1. Версия Android: Код, написанный для более новой версии Android, может не работать на эмуляторе, если установлена более старая версия операционной системы. При разработке приложений важно проверять, соответствуют ли версии Android на эмуляторе требованиям вашего приложения. Если код не работает на эмуляторе, попробуйте обновить или изменить версию Android на эмуляторе.

2. Настройки эмулятора: Эмулятор Android может иметь некорректные или недостаточные настройки, которые могут приводить к неправильному функционированию вашего кода. Убедитесь, что вы настроили эмулятор правильно, включая установку доступных API, настройку сети и т.д. Также может быть полезно перезагрузить эмулятор или даже переустановить его, чтобы исправить возможные проблемы.

3. Ресурсы: Если ваш код зависит от ресурсов, таких как изображения, шрифты или файлы макета, убедитесь, что они правильно подключены к вашему проекту. Проверьте пути к файлам и убедитесь, что они находятся в правильных папках и доступны для использования в приложении.

4. Проблемы с памятью и производительностью: Некоторые эмуляторы могут иметь ограничения по памяти и производительности, что может приводить к неправильной работе приложения. Если ваше приложение требует больших вычислительных ресурсов или много памяти, попробуйте увеличить выделенные ресурсы для эмулятора или запустите его на мощном компьютере.

5. Ошибки в коде: Иногда код может работать некорректно из-за ошибок в самом коде. Внимательно проверьте свой код на наличие опечаток, неправильной логики или других ошибок программирования. Используйте отладчик, чтобы выявить и исправить проблемные места в коде.

В целом, чтобы исправить проблемы с неправильной работой кода на эмуляторе, важно провести детальный анализ ситуации, искать причину проблемы и использовать инструменты, такие как отладчик, для выявления и устранения ошибок. Если проблема остается неразрешенной, обратитесь к сообществу разработчиков Android или разработчикам, которые имеют опыт работы с эмулятором Android, чтобы получить дополнительную помощь и рекомендации.